New market stalls will be opening up next week to kickstart schemes to boost Braintree town centre.
Start-up stalls selling vintage clothes, homemade chocolate and cakes, jewellery and crafts will be among those setting in Market Street, near Tesco, on Friday.
It marks the launch of the Portas Pilot project, which saw Braintree receiving a share of a £1.2million Government pot to encourage more shops and stalls to move into Braintree, support existing
businesses, and attract more shoppers.
Residents can also pick up an Indi card, a free loyalty card scheme to encourage shoppers to support the town’s independent retailers and businesses.
The event runs from 10am to 2pm.
